Understanding Visualization Techniques

Visualization techniques play an essential role in athletic training. Athletes use these mental practices to simulate experiences and enhance real-life performance.

Definition and Importance

Visualization involves using mental imagery to create or recreate experiences, preparing the mind for success. By envisioning specific skills and scenarios, athletes activate neural pathways, bridging the gap between mental projection and physical execution. This practice reinforces mental resilience and strategic insight, both crucial in competitive sports.

  1. Internal Visualization: This approach focuses on seeing oneself perform from a first-person perspective. Athletes imagine the movements, sensations, and emotions they’re likely to encounter during their sport, immersing themselves in the experience.

  2. External Visualization: Here, athletes adopt a third-person viewpoint, observing their performance as if watching a film. This method helps refine techniques by reviewing and analyzing movements from an objective perspective.

  3. Guided Imagery: In guided imagery, an instructor leads the athlete through a structured visualization process. This method often includes audio cues to enhance the vividness and detail of mental images.

Using these techniques, athletes sharpen their focus and refine their skills, enhancing their overall athletic success.

The Science Behind Visualization

Understanding how visualization affects athletic performance involves exploring its psychological and neurological foundations. Visualization offers athletes numerous advantages.

Psychological Benefits

Visualization strengthens mental resilience in athletes. When athletes mentally rehearse scenarios, they’re better prepared for competitive challenges. Enhanced concentration is another benefit since athletes practice ignoring distractions during visualization sessions. Confidence boosts as athletes see themselves succeeding, reducing performance anxiety.

Neurological Evidence

The brain engages similarly during:

  • visualization 
  • actual physical activities

Studies show that athletes’ motor cortex activates during mental practice, mimicking actual movements. Visualization creates neural pathways similar to physical practice, optimizing coordination. Functional magnetic resonance imaging (fMRI) has shown these neural activations, providing solid evidence for visualization’s effectiveness in sports training.

Visualization in Athletic Training
Visualization in Athletic Training

Visualization techniques offer significant benefits when integrated into athletic training. By mentally rehearsing specific movements and outcomes, athletes create a detailed internal script that can enhance performance.

Incorporating Techniques into Practice

Athletes integrate visualization into practice sessions to align mental preparation with physical training. Coaches often schedule periods for mental imagery alongside traditional drills to reinforce skill acquisition.

Practicing scenarios mentally helps athletes visualize success, which in turn improves muscle memory and boosts confidence. Athletes visualize their routines before performing, fostering precision and consistency. This strategic incorporation strengthens mental resilience, equipping athletes for competitive scenarios.

Real-World Examples of Success

Several athletes attribute their success to visualization. Olympic swimmer Michael Phelps visualized every race beforehand, which contributed to his numerous victories.

Golfer Tiger Woods employed visualization to focus and perfect his swing, leading to multiple championships. These examples demonstrate visualization’s potential to transform training strategies and elevate athletic performance.

Through effective mental rehearsal, athletes like Phelps and Woods illustrate how systematically visualizing desired outcomes can impact real-world success.

Challenges and Limitations

While visualization techniques offer substantial benefits for athletes, challenges and limitations may impact their effectiveness.

Potential Drawbacks

Not all athletes respond similarly to visualization techniques. Factors like individual differences in imagination and focus can influence outcomes. Some might struggle with creating vivid mental images or maintaining concentration during sessions, hindering success. Additionally, without proper guidance, visualization can reinforce incorrect techniques or foster overconfidence if not complemented with physical practice.

Overcoming Barriers

Despite these challenges, strategic approaches can mitigate potential drawbacks. Athletes can work with coaches or sports psychologists to tailor visualization practices to their personal needs, ensuring clarity and precision in their mental images.

Regular assessments and feedback loops can help adjust techniques, maintaining alignment with physical skills. Integrating visualization with physical exercises ensures a balanced approach, reinforcing correct procedures and mental readiness.

Maintaining Consistency

Consistency maintains the benefits of visualization in athletic development. I recommend setting daily sessions, ideally integrating them with physical workouts.

Pairing visualization with warm-ups ensures a seamless transition into actual training. Regular practice strengthens neural connections, vital for translating mental imagery into real-world skills. Tracking progress through journals or video logs helps in assessing growth.

Reviewing these records regularly ensures alignment between mental and physical training objectives, keeping visualization both effective and relevant.
